Different Culture/Different God?

I’m always amazed when I read the Old Testament at the stories in which the Holy Spirit inspired to be recorded throughout history.  I’m also amazed at how God uses really messed up families as His “chosen” people.  We don’t really get to see whether God is upset with multiple marriages and extra-marital sex especially from these early stories in Genesis.

Just think about the 12 tribes of Israel.  These 12 tribes of Israel become the reference to this God of the Old Testament and His faithful covenant with them for all time.  The names of these tribes are scribed on the gates in heaven (Revelation 21:12).

So the story goes like this. Jacob (who stole by trickery the birthright of his older brother Esau and was now blessed by his father Isaac, Abraham’s son) wanted to marry Rachel. Her father gave Leah, Rachel’s older sister, to Jacob at the wedding (which he didn’t come to find out until after he had sex with her).  He finally gets to marry Rachel a week later.  Jacob loves Rachel more, but is still married to Leah.  God gives Leah the ability to bear children because she is unloved by Jacob.  Leah ends up giving him 6 of the 12 sons of Israel, one of which was after Rachel sold Jacob’s sex to Leah for some aphrodisiac!  Rachel eventually gives him 2 of the 12 sons only after this servant-sex war.  Both Leah and Rachel make Jacob have sex with their female servants to give Jacob more sons!  Rachel’s servant, Bilhah, had 2 of the 12 sons and Zilpah, Leah’s servant, had 2 of the 12 sons of Israel.

Obviously this family is not perfect and a lot of changes happened to the lineage of blessings and privelages by the time we get to Jesus.  Even Jesus said “Matthew 19:28  “I tell you the truth, at the renewal of all things, when the Son of Man sits on his glorious throne, you who have followed me will also sit on twelve thrones, judging the twelve tribes of Israel.”  So why does God not seem to come down and let them know that sex and marriage is to be with one man-one woman that modern Christianity so strongly believes and holds onto as God’s way since the beginning of time? Were they ignoring the truths of God that they knew?  Did God accept it then because of culture? Is culture ever justify living differently than from God’s perfect moral/marital/sexual plan? Or do they have an excuse because the Law was not yet given?
